Standardizing quality management

GD&TĐ - In practice, it has been shown that the management of educational quality is still heavily influenced by an administrative approach, mainly focusing on meeting assessment requirements at specific times, and failing to promote the maintenance and continuous improvement of quality within schools.

This approach reveals several limitations: It does not consider educational quality assurance as a core governance function; it lacks the motivation to promote continuous improvement; and the link between quality requirements and building schools that meet national standards has not been designed according to the logic of quality management.

Meanwhile, modern educational trends view quality assurance as a continuous, integrated system encompassing all management activities, from planning and implementation to monitoring, evaluation, and improvement. Therefore, there is a need to shift from evaluation-based management to management based on establishing and operating an internal quality assurance system. This will enable educational institutions to proactively control and improve quality, foster a culture of continuous improvement, enhance management capacity, and improve resource efficiency.

In response to practical needs, the Ministry of Education and Training has drafted a Circular stipulating requirements for ensuring educational quality in preschools, primary and secondary schools, continuing education centers, vocational training centers, and the recognition of schools meeting national standards. For the first time, the draft circular outlines educational quality requirements in a single, unified document, replacing the previous practice of issuing separate regulations for each educational level.

The draft proposes establishing a system of educational quality assurance requirements to replace the accreditation standards system. These standards are designed to be requirements that must be consistently maintained in the operation of educational institutions, serving as a basis for internal quality management. Simultaneously, the quality assurance cycle within educational institutions is clearly defined, comprising the following steps: self-assessment; development of an improvement plan; implementation; monitoring, review, and updating of quality improvements as a mandatory management process within the school.

The quality assurance compliance system has been redesigned to reflect the level of development and operational efficiency, focusing on input conditions, implementation processes, output results, and the context of the educational institution, thereby providing a realistic assessment of quality assurance capacity.

A key new feature is the integration of national accreditation for schools within the same educational quality assurance framework. The draft Circular unifies the criteria for national accreditation based on the level of compliance with educational quality assurance requirements, overcoming the situation where multiple systems of criteria and evaluation processes exist simultaneously. The role of self-assessment is also adjusted to become a regular task serving governance and quality improvement, rather than merely a temporary preparation for external evaluation.

It can be said that the shift from administrative management to quality management based on an internal quality assurance system is a crucial step. Unifying requirements, standardizing processes, integrating national accreditation for schools, and emphasizing self-assessment enable educational institutions to proactively improve and enhance quality in a substantive way. This forms the foundation for building a modern and sustainable education system.
